About Shaomin (Sean) Xing, Ph.D.

Dr. Xing is a clinical psychologist and health service provider who has been licensed since 1997. He has extensive experience treating children/adolescents, adults, and geriatric clients with a wide variety of clinical presentations. Dr. Xing was the associate clinical director at South Cove Community Health Center in Boston from 1998 to 2002, where he primarily served an Asian-American population. Dr. Xing worked at Aspire Health Alliance (formerly South Shore Mental Health) for over 17 years where he also served as a clinical supervisor for APA and other clinical psychology interns. Over the years he has also performed diagnostic consultation and assessment, psychological testing, and disability assessment for the state of Massachusetts and the Social Security Administration.
